USN-7501-1 fixed a vulnerability in Django. This update provides the corresponding update for Ubuntu 18.04 LTS.
Original advisory details:
Elias Myllymäki discovered that Django incorrectly handled stripping large sequences of incomplete HTML tags. A remote attacker could possibly use this issue to cause Django to consume resources, leading to a denial of service.
